Introduced Severities QFlag
Allow setting severities individually in problemmodel, problemstore, filteredproblemstore
Added testSeverities() to test_problemstore.cpp Problem Reporter plugin
Added testing of setSeverities to test_problemmodel.cpp
Added testing of setSeverities to test_filteredproblemstore.cpp
Added problems to test_filteredproblemstore.cpp
Changed problemtreeview.cpp to use the new setSeverities function
Changed from ProblemStore to FilteredProblemStore in probleemreportermodel.cpp
Details
Details
Seams to work on the kdevplatform project (I imported the git repository of kdevplatform to kdevelop, it showed my many errors and warnings as I haven't configured anything).
The new unit tests pass.
Diff Detail
Diff Detail
- Repository
- R33 KDevPlatform
- Branch
- problem_tool_filtering
- Lint
No Linters Available - Unit
No Unit Test Coverage
Comment Actions
FIXED THE PROBLEM (changed from ProblemStore to FilteredProblemStore in probleemreportermodel.cpp)
interfaces/iproblem.h | ||
---|---|---|
55–58 | Severity for some problems is sometimes = 0, so I would keep it for now. |
Comment Actions
- Workaround for problems wothout correctly set severity
- Changed comments and moved around code
shell/problemmodel.h | ||
---|---|---|
146–161 ↗ | (On Diff #2024) | Btw: Why's that still here? Can we remove? Care to file a patch for that? |